ZIP code 02903 is located in Providence, Rhode Island, within Providence County. With a population of 12,309, this is a lightly populated ZIP code with a relatively young community — the median age is 35.1 years. Economically, 02903 is a solidly middle-class ZIP code: the median household income of $62,987 is below the national average.
Real estate in ZIP code 02903 represents a mid-range housing market. The median home value of $365,600 is above the national average. Renters can expect to pay around $1,640 per month in median rent. This is predominantly a renter community, with 78.1% of occupied units rented — typical of urban and transitional neighborhoods. Median home values have increased by 12% since 2019.
The population of 02903 is majority White (62.51%). Residents are well-educated — 57.6% hold a bachelor's degree or higher, which is above the national average. Poverty affects some residents at 14.8%. Household income has grown by 73% since 2019.
The unemployment rate in 02903 stands at 5.9%, which is above the national average. About 17% of workers are remote. As in most parts of the country, driving alone is the dominant commute mode at 44%.
Overall, ZIP code 02903 in Providence, RI is characterized as solidly middle-class, well-educated, and a relatively young community. With 12,309 residents, a median household income of $62,987, and a median home value of $365,600, it offers a clear picture of life in this part of Rhode Island.
